By Ivor Horton
What's this ebook about?The Java language has been transforming into from power to power seeing that its inception in 1995. It has on the grounds that proved to be either robust and terribly effortless to profit and use. this is often what makes it excellent for the newbie. With dramatic alterations to the dealing with of documents, and the creation of local aid for XML, Java has been up-to-date to paintings swifter and to be present with the terrific upward thrust of XML as a medium for speaking data.This variation of the start Java books outlines every thing the start programmer must understand to software with the Java programming language and the 1.4 Java Developer package (JDK). With the discharge of JDK 1.4, programmers can stay up for the main sturdy variation but, or even greater functionality than used to be on hand previously.Over the process the ebook, you'll construct an instance program known as Sketcher — an easy drawing software — that teaches you the way to construct an interactive consumer interface with Java, tips to store and open records, how you can use colour, and the way to answer consumer input.What does this booklet cover?Teaches the Java language from scratchObject-oriented Programming in JavaHandling mistakes and exceptions in applicationsManipulating facts and filesConcurrent programming and threadsA finished advent to Swing, the graphical consumer interface API for JavaPrinting in JavaAn advent to XMLWho is that this publication for?Ivor's inimitable sort has proved to be successful with approximately part 1000000 individuals with its effortless to benefit procedure and the numerous priceless examples. frequently voted the preferred Java programming ebook, this ebook teaches Java from scratch and assumes no prior wisdom. it's also compatible when you have gotten a few programming event, specifically C or C++, so that it will make studying more uncomplicated.
Read or Download Beginning Java 2, SDK 1.4 Edition PDF
Best introductory & beginning books
While you're new to programming with Hypertext Preprocessor 6 and MySQL and are trying to find an outstanding creation, this is often the publication for you. constructed via desktop technological know-how teachers, books within the for absolutely the newbie™ sequence educate the rules of programming via uncomplicated video game production. you'll gather the abilities that you simply want for simpler programming functions and may find out how those abilities could be placed to exploit in real-world eventualities.
Designed for a primary machine technology (CS1) Java direction, JAVA PROGRAMMING: FROM challenge research TO application layout 5e will inspire readers whereas construction a cornerstone for the pc technology curriculum. With a spotlight on readers' studying, this article ways programming utilizing the newest model of Java, and comprises up-to-date programming routines and courses.
This e-book is for those that are looking to research Java. really humans on a group that are looking to research Java, yet who usually are not going to be coding the most Java software i. e. Testers, Managers, enterprise Analysts, entrance finish builders, Designers, and so forth. when you already understand Java then this e-book will not be for you.
- BlackBerry Java Application Development: Beginner's Guide
- A Practical Introduction to Pascal
- C++ Programming for the Absolute Beginner, Second Edition
- Introduction to Programming with Modula-2
- Introduction to Programming with Greenfoot: Object-Oriented Programming in Java with Games and Simulations
- Introduction to Stochastic Dynamic Programming
Extra resources for Beginning Java 2, SDK 1.4 Edition
There are lots of other keywords in Java that you will pick up as we go along. You just need to remember that you must not use any of them for any other purposes. 21 Chapter 1 We won't go into the detail of how the class Hat is defined, since we don't need it at this point. The lines appearing between the braces above are not code; they are actually program comments, since they begin with two successive forwarded slashes. The compiler will ignore anything on a line that follows two successive forward slashes in your Java programs, so you will use this to add explanations to your programs.
The examples also provide a good base for experimentation and will hopefully inspire you to create programs of your own. It's important to try things out – you will learn as much (if not more) from your mistakes as you will from the things that work first time. com. 4 or later. Other requirements for most of the chapters are fairly minimal: a copy of a text editor and a command line window from which to run the Java tools. Details of the requirements for the book and how to acquire and install them are provided in Chapter 1.
If you find something wrong with this book, or you just think something has been badly explained or is misleading in some way, then leave your message here. You'll still receive our customary quick reply, but you'll also have the advantage that every author will be able to see your problem at once and help deal with it. Enroll now; it's all part of our free support system. 4 Introduction 5 Introducing Java This chapter will give you an appreciation of what the Java language is all about. Understanding the details of what we'll discuss in this chapter is not important at this stage; you will see all of them again in greater depth in later chapters of the book.